In many countries, bank holidays are designated to commemorate significant historical events or to honor public figures. For example, in the United Kingdom, bank holidays include events such as Good Friday, Easter Monday, May Day, Spring Bank Holiday, Summer Bank Holiday, Christmas Day, and Boxing Day. These holidays are often celebrated with parades, festivals, and special events that bring communities together.
